这是我封装的常用函数, 包括:
对两个构造函数实现继承, 使用方法: inherit(super, sub), 值得注意的是: 在继承之前, 构造函数产生的对象是没有继承到方法的, 故使用方法是: - function Sup - function Sub - inheri(Sup, Sub) - 构造实例
使用方法: repeatNum([1,2,3,4,5,1],1)
使用方法: 只支持 json 格式
var obj = {
url: "https://jirenguapi.applinzi.com/fm/getChannels.php",
method: 'get',//默认为 get
data:{
user:"1"
},
onsuccess: function(data) {
console.log(data) //回调函数
}
}
myAjax(obj)
使用方法:
jsonp(url + functionString)
//如: jsonp("xxx.com", "test")
源码是 babel-compiler.js
转换效果如下:
LISP C
2 + 2 (add 2 2) add(2, 2)
4 - 2 (subtract 4 2) subtract(4, 2)
2 + (4 - 2) (add 2 (subtract 4 2)) add(2, subtract(4, 2))